Picture

Picture Mode

Selects your screen presets. Toggle between:

 

 

Vivid - select to display with a sharp image.

Standard - the most general and natural screen display status.

Cinema - lowers brightness by one level.

Backlight: controls the brightness of the screen, adjust the brightness of the LCD panel.

Contrast: adjusts the difference between the light and dark levels.

Color: adjusts the color to desired level.

Sharpness: adjusts the clearness of the screen.

Tint: adjusts the tint to a desired level.

Expert: compensates for each image mode, or adjust image values according to a particular image (applies only to User 2 menu.)

Color

Selects color settings:

Temperature

Cool - slightly bluish white.

 

 

Medium - slightly purplish white.

 

Warm - slightly reddish white.

 

User - select this option to use the user-defined settings

 

and set your own colors levels:

 

Red

 

Green

 

Blue
